Multiple sclerosis - NMSS Postdoctoral Fellowships 2015

The National Multiple Sclerosis Society invites applications for its Postdoctoral Fellowships. Deadline for applications is August 12, 2015. The Society seeks to attract and train promising young investigators and doctors into the field of MS by supporting the training of postdoctoral fellows in studies related to MS. The Society supports fundamental as well as applied studies, non-clinical or clinical in nature, including projects in patient management, care and rehabilitation.

The fellowships are offered to unusually promising recipients of M.D., Ph.D. or equivalent degrees. The program of training to be supported by the grant should enhance the likelihood that the trainee will perform meaningful and independent research relevant to MS in the future, and obtain a suitable position which will enable them to do so. Fellowship support will not be provided for more than three years.

The amount of the salary must relate to the applicant's professional status and previous training and experience. Less than 1 year: $ 44,100 - 7 years or more: $ 58,036. Additional funds are available to cover the cost of travel and to help institutions defray the costs of providing the fellow's training.
